About the Author

Edward L. Bowen is the author of twenty-one books on Thoroughbred racing history. He was a staff member of the weekly trade publication The Blood Horse for some thirty years, including seventeen as managing editor and five as editor-in-chief. He was also editor of The Canadian Horse for two years. Bowen served as president of the Grayson-Jockey Club Research Foundation from 1994 through 2018. Bowen has received various honors within the world of Thoroughbred and sports journalism and authorship, including an Eclipse Award for magazine writing, the Charles Engelhard Award from the Kentucky Thoroughbred Association, the Old Hilltop Award from Pimlico Race Course, the Walter Haight Award from the National Turf Writers Association, and the gold medal designation in Foreword's sports category. He resides in Versailles, KY.

The “we/they” division is global in scale and catastrophic in scope. It is already testing our civility, our security, our cultural identity, and our commitment to the ideals of democracy. But you already know that.This is the latest in a growing list of books that seeks to understand why the we/they divide exists without, to its credit, falling into the trap of using the data to simply fan the fires of partisan division. Bremmer has a political agenda (we all do), and he’s no fan of Trump, the person. He does, however, go out of his way to note, “Donald Trump didn’t create us vs. them. Us vs. them created Donald Trump, and those who dismiss his supporters are damaging the United States.” Whether you agree with that or not, he is one of a handful of analysts willing to try and rise above the personal vilification that defines so much of our current political debate.The author reviews the “we/they” division around the world and his analysis of current events in places like Nigeria and Venezuela is revealing and informative. I must admit, however, that for a time I found the analysis to be just a bit repetitive and a little superficial. There are lots of facts and figures but not a lot of insight into the why behind the what.I do believe, however, that Bremmer essentially closes the “why” loop in the last section of the book when he takes up the obvious question of a way forward. In short he believes that we must do no less than redefine the social contract between the government and the governed.And it is here that he once again opens his thinking in a way that few other authors have. All too often any discussion about the social contract devolves into a largely PC debate about freedom of the press, representative democracy, and the legal protection of marginalized people. We talk about authoritarianism and fascism, but what most citizens want, in the end, is a government that is fair, trustworthy, and competent, treats them with respect, and, most importantly, has their collective interests at heart.And that, Bremmer points out, is a social contract we can find common ground on. We are never going to agree on every aspect of what a good government should or should not do. If we can agree on the framework of a social contract that acknowledges the inequities created by globalism, the challenges presented by the mass migration of people, the need for lifelong education in a technologically advancing world (without ignoring the continued importance of the traditional liberal arts), and the global desire for personal security, we can make a start.My only disappointment with the book is that he doesn’t really take on the issue of the growing power of the corpocracy. No segment of society has benefited more from the asymmetry of globalism than the corporate and financial elite. Adjusting the social contract without, at the same time, revisiting the economic contract between workers, employers, and communities, will amount to nothing.Bremmer does, however, introduce the universal wage, which is not a new idea and will ultimately have to precede any chance of addressing the we/they divide. Globalism and technology have essentially commercialized every aspect of what it means to live in the modern world. We have to take the mere fight for survival (and the security of health care) off the table if we are to have any hope of restoring economic progress and human dignity.The author does provide several ideas for doing that although he stops short of a specific agenda and he is a little less optimistic than I’d prefer, perhaps naively, to be. “Things have to become much worse, particularly for the winners, before they can become better for everyone else. This is the ultimate failure of globalism.”If, however, we can all approach the issues with the even-handedness and objectivity that Ian Bremmer does here, we can surely accelerate the process.

I was astounded by the intellectual honesty of this book. Ian Bremmer is a credible globalist who worked his way up in life to the pinnacle of success as a Ph.D. and business owner, after having been born to a single mom in a working-class suburb of Boston. He has “street cred” as a man who has one foot in America’s working class, and one foot in its meritocracy “elitist” class. He’s very obviously never forgotten where he’s come from, or where’s he’s going.He comes across as an open-minded economist who seeks to make a case for preserving globalism by honestly weighing its benefits vs. its costs. He does not deny that many big business executives and politicians have underestimated the costs of globalization. Nor does he deny that many people are justifiably angry about their misrepresentations. He nevertheless believes that globalism represents the best path forward for humanity and seeks to show that its benefits outweigh its costs. Whether you’re a Populist or a Globalist, you can be sure that your views will receive a fair hearing.For me, the most interesting aspects of the book are the inherent contradictions of globalism. Even such an honest and comprehensive analyst as Dr. Bremmer does not resolve them. On the one hand, he says:=====Advances in automation and artificial intelligence are remaking the workplace for the benefit of efficiency, making the companies that use them more profitable, but workers who lose their jobs and can’t be retrained for new ones won’t share in the gains. Technological change then disrupts the ways in which globalization creates opportunity and shifts wealth. As a result, large numbers of U.S. factory jobs have been lost not to Chinese or Mexican factory workers but to robots. A 2015 study conducted by Ball State University found that automation and related factors, not trade, accounted for 88 percent of lost U.S. manufacturing jobs between 2006 and 2013.8=====Then he says:=====Globalization creates new economic efficiency by moving production and supply chains to parts of the world where resources— raw materials and workers— are cheapest…. In the developed world, this process bolsters the purchasing power of everyday consumers by putting affordable products on store shelves, but it also disrupts lives by killing livelihoods as corporations gain access to workers in poorer countries who will work for lower wages.=====So, which is it? Are all these millions of jobs being lost because of automation not related to trade, or are they being lost because companies are firing their higher-paid American and European moving the work to the cheapest labor countries?In my view, it is that companies are moving the work to cheap-labor countries to AVOID having to invest in technologies to keep their American and European workers productive. It’s cheaper to replace 1,000 Americans earning $25 / hour with 1,000 Mexicans and Chinese earning $2 / hour than it is to invest $20,000,000 in making the American workers earning $25 / hour more productive.Furthermore, it is difficult to produce a product in the USA where the average wage is $25 / hour and sell it in Mexico or China, where the average wage is $2 / hour. Those $2 / hour Mexicans and Chinese don’t earn enough money to afford the product. So what’s an American company going to do? They’re going to fire their American employees, move the work to Mexico and China, and produce it with $2 / hour labor. They’re going to sell part of the production locally, and then import the rest into the USA. They are going to inflate their profit margins on the USA sales by arbitraging the $2 / hour labor cost in Mexico and China with an American price list.But don’t Americans benefit by getting products cheaper? Not necessarily. Dr. Bremmer points out that Americans would rather have jobs that allow them to afford SOME products, even if they are relatively expensive, than to be unemployed and unable to afford any products, even if they are relative cheap. Nor, is there really any indication that foreign-made products are cheaper. We’ve been told that “If Iphones were made in the USA they’d cost $700 and no American would buy them.” Iphones ARE made in China, and they DO cost $700, and Americans still buy them. The winner is Apple, which pockets the difference between cheap Chinese labor costs and Americans’ ability to pay $700 for an Iphone. I am happy with Apple products and own the stock, so I am not picking on Apple. Just saying that there is no reason why it can’t make Iphones in the USA, and put Americans to work instead of Chinese.And then Bremmer addresses the question of immigration:=====…“We can see that Trump’s biggest enthusiasts within the party are Republicans who hold the most anti-immigration and anti-Muslim views, demonstrate the most racial resentment, and are most likely to view Social Security and Medicare as important.”=====But why do we need copious immigration if it is true that technology is destroying so many existing jobs? Why bring more people into the country to fill jobs that don’t exist?My view is that our borders are intentionally left open to illegal immigration because: A) Big business wants them here to beat down wages, and B) Liberals want them in here to dilute the legacy, conservative-voting population and create more Liberal voters. And, let me say that I am a business owner who is married into an all-immigrant Hispanic family. My wife, a naturalized U.S. citizen voted for Mitt Romney in 2012 and Trump in 2016. I voted for Obama in 2012 and Trump in 2016. Dr. Bremmer describes the motivations of white folks like me, with industrial traditions in the Midwest, who switched from Obama to Trump.Dr. Bremmer leaves many questions unanswered. His view is that unrestricted free trade with all countries is good, because….free trade with all countries is good; open borders to allow copious legal / illegal immigration into a country is good, because….copious immigration is good.” These are tautologies, of course, that are taken as matters of faith, and not necessarily of evidence.He also covers the need to remediate the ill effects of globalization, but admits that “these benefits are easier to promise before deals are approved than to deliver after they’re signed and politicians no longer need to keep their word.”My conception of Globalism is that it is an organization of big business / big government crony capitalists, supported by liberals in the media and academia, who seek to supplant national democracies with unelected supra-national bureaucracies unaccountable to the people of any nation.“You don’t like our shipping your jobs overseas. Well, that’s too bad. The World Trade Organization says there’s nothing we can do about it.”“You don’t like our opening our borders to hordes of illegal foreign immigration. Well, too bad, the World Court says we have to allow it.”The objectives of big business crony capitalists are to replace the high-wage labor in the developed countries with cheap foreign workers. The objectives of Liberal politicians are to replace the legacy populations of each developed countries with Third World people who are prone to being manipulated to socialist agendas.If that’s your view, you will enjoy this book. If your view aligns with Dr. Bremmer’s that globalism must be maintained with all its warts, you will enjoy his view. My opinion about globalization has not changed after reading the book, but I am in the process of considering Dr. Bremmer’s points. My thinking may be matured as I reflect on his views, or perhaps it will not be changed. But I WILL reflect on Dr. Bremmer’s views, as I reread portions of the book.

As someone who has grown up with two wonderful, caring parents to support me, I found Guo's book to be especially heart-wrenching. Her family history, and the way she overcomes her humble beginnings and the hyper-restrictive culture of China in the 1970s and 1980s to not only find herself, but travel overseas and find love and success in the UK, is truly inspiring. Yes, there are many darker or painful moments in the book, but Guo does an excellent job of revealing flashes of insight from Chinese culture through folklore and storytelling, and she has a way of putting in subtle humor and personal remembrances that make her immediately accessible as a person. After reading this book, I feel like I truly have met Guo, and her strong, creative spirit adds an understated current of optimism throughout the book, despite her tragic past.

A fascinating story, and a compelling read. The author writes in fairly short chapters, which makes for ease of readability.In a country with as many people as China there must surely be many others that could recount similar experiences, but Xiaolu has told hers very well, from her days as a small child in a remote fishing village on China's coast living in poverty with a long-suffering grandma, and a troubled and violent grandpa, through reuniting with her parents in a growing industrial city, to Beijing for studies, and her eventual move to UK: she tells it all in clear and spare prose.Parts of her story are disturbing, and some not for the squeamish, and others tug at the heart strings. It's the story of a girl struggling to escape the circumstances of her childhood, the tensions of her own family, and the barriers to her creative spirit. Finally, she finds a partner and has a baby - but she never tells us whether or not she found the love that was missing from her life. I hope she has.If you are interested in personal stories, this is a good read. If you are trying to understand modern China, you should read it: it doesn't represent all of China, but it surely informs us of a part.

About the Author

Dr. Venkat Subramaniam is an award-winning author, founder of Agile Developer, Inc., and an adjunct faculty at the University of Houston. He has trained and mentored thousands of software developers in the US, Canada, Europe, and Asia, and is a regularly invited speaker at several international conferences. He's (co)author of multiple books, including the 2007 Jolt Productivity award winning book Practices of an Agile Developer.

I like Java 8's new functional programming (FP) features, but I don't like this book. The book is shallow. Mainly he just writes simple examples and then repeats in prose what the code does.The author's constant hyping and cheering for the new FP features becomes annoying fast. He over uses adjectives like, "powerful", "easy", and "effortless". The new features are nice, but they're not that much more powerful than Java already was. Any program you can write in Java 8, you can also write in Java 7 or 6 or 5 ...Java's new FP features can make code simpler in some cases, which is good. But these new features can also make the code harder to understand. It's possible to make code too concise - fit too much on a single line (as some programmers can't help themselves from doing). Unfortunately, this can makes code harder to understand by someone who must maintain it later. The FP features should be used with care.I didn't realize that Amazon has a seven day return policy on Kindle books. Had I known this, I would've returned it.I don't recommend this book or author.

From the Inside Flap

Originally published in 1994, ZERO TO THREE's Diagnostic Classification of Mental Health and Developmental Disorders of Infancy and Early Childhood (DC:03) was the first developmentally based system for diagnosing mental health and developmental disorders of infants and toddlers (i.e., 0 to 3). The revised DC:03, published in 2005 (DC:03R) drew on empirical research and clinical practice that had occurred worldwide since the 1994 publication and extended the depth and criteria of the original DC:03. DC:05 captures new findings relevant to diagnosis in young children and addresses unresolved issues in the field since DC:03R was published in 2005. DC:05 is designed to help mental health and other professionals: recognize mental health and developmental challenges in infants and young children, through 5 years old; understand that relationships and psychosocial stressors contribute to mental health and developmental disorders and incorporate contextual factors into the diagnostic process; use diagnostic criteria effectively for classification, case formulation, and intervention; and facilitate research on mental health disorders in infants and young children. DC:05 enhances the professional's ability to prevent, diagnose, and treat mental health problems in the earliest years by identifying and describing disorders not addressed in other classification systems and by pointing the way to effective intervention approaches. Individuals across disciplinesmental health clinicians, counselors, physicians, nurses, early interventionists, social workers, and researcherswill find DC:05 to be an essential guide to evaluation and treatment planning with infants, young children, and their families in a wide range of settings.

From Publishers Weekly

A brave and thoughtful Irishwoman, 60-ish Murphy (Transylvania and Beyond) specializes in treks through remote regions. Here she recounts a 3000-mile, four-month bicycle ride through southern Africa, at first seeking a ``carefree ramble'' but soon learning that most of her planned route included the region's ukimwi (AIDS) belt. Thus, Murphy's travelogue, which mixes her reflections on colonial legacies with well-etched encounters with border bureaucrats and generous locals, is shadowed by the specter of loss: a young prostitute, her siblings' sole support after their parents died of AIDS, struggles to make her clients use condoms; an expat doctor agonizes over the dilemmas of notifying the HIV-positive. Given her encounters with troubled Africans as well as her views of ineffective Western aid workers, Murphy concludes-a bit simplistically-that it's time for the West to withdraw, to leave Africans ``to sort out their own future.'' Despite that, this book-first published in the U.K. in 1993-remains resonant. Copyright 1995 Cahners Business Information, Inc.

Since 1964 Irish writer Murphy has been traveling the world by foot and bicycle and writing about her experiences. An outspoken loner, drawn to the more remote parts of the globe, her beautiful but rugged experiences fascinate and educate the armchair traveler - without inspiring similar ambitions.As a 60th birthday present to herself, Murphy undertakes a 3,000 mile journey through Eastern and Southern Africa on her Dawes Ascent mountain-bike, "the cyclist's equivalent of a Rolls-Royce," named Lear. The trip was a "self-described unwinding therapy.....a carefree ramble through some of the least hot areas of sub-Saharan Africa."But "carefree" it is not, though nothing - not heat, torrential rains, hunger, illness, hostility or impassable roads - can stop her.Murphy is greeted in Nairobi by drought and a mothers' hunger strike which rapidly degenerates into a riot when paramilitary troops arrive to disperse the women. Leaving the city as quickly as she can, Murphy contemplates the contrast between Western luxuries and construction projects alongside the shanty towns and hungry children.From her first stop in a dusty village for a Tusker beer, AIDS predominates and a pattern is set which endures thoughout the lands and cultures she passes through during the coming months. By day she enjoys the solitude and scenery of rural Africa; by night she is embroiled in local discussions of politics and Western incursions and AIDS, often dodging individual pleas for help in getting to the land of opportunity - the West.Ukimwi is Swahili for AIDS. In Africa, wherever she goes, it surrounds her. Some blame Western conspiracies and medical experiments; missionaries preach behavioral changes and deny condom distribution; men say they cannot survive without a variety of female partners; wives say their husbands refuse condoms; prositutes say they would have no business if they insisted on condom use.Everywhere Murphy meets widows, orphans and more orphans.She at first resists the pull of AIDS. For her this is a pleasure journey and she can do nothing to slow the epidemic. But it has become part of the fabric of culture, threatening traditional family life, taking the most productive and leaving behind the old and the young to fend for themselves.In addition to the scourge of AIDS, Murphy finds much of Africa suffering from economic collapse, spurred in large part by misguided Western "development projects" that destroyed the local agrarian economy, often displacing the people and departing, leaving behind devastation and tribal strife.She meets hospitality and hostility, and takes what comes; be it a bedbug, mosquito-infested tourist hotel, or an earthen floor, or a spontaneously offered bed in a local home. She sets out at dawn hardly knowing whether to expect a corrugated wartorn road or spectacular mountain scenery or a beguiling path that ends in a swamp (through which she is guided by a silent tribal elder). She pushes Lear up rutted mountain tracks and hurtles down, marveling at the African cyclists she meets everywhere - man cycling, two children on the cross bar, wife behind holding baby and toddler, and a heavy load balanced over all.With a cast-iron stomach, she eats and drinks whatever is available (which is generally awful), especially enjoys her beer, cycles through bronchitis and is finally felled by malaria. Even that she comes to regard as fitting - ending her journey in Zimbabwe where "Blacks had been subjugated as nowhere else in British Africa." Murphy concludes that Westerners ought to get out of Africa once and for all - that Western systems have not "taken" and have only undermined traditional culture.Whether you come to agree with her or not, her harrowing, thrilling, eye-opening and heartbreaking journey will stay with you when other travels are long forgotten.

This book does many things well. At times its a fascinating series of anthropological interviews. Then it's a sentimental travel guide: marvelling at landscapes. Or it's double barreled feminist advocacy. And it has good historical backdrops and provocative philosophical musings on development and politics in Africa.Dervla takes no prisoners in humorously highlighting flaws in herself, elitists, traditionalists, expat development bandits, and ambivalent White Africans. Having conducted research and travelled in Africa over many years, I found her questions, naive mistakes, and ability to adapt to situations amazing. I recalled learning to love nshima in Zambia in 1984, as there was seldom anything else to eat. I recalled being hassled by immigration officials for travelling with "too little foreign exchange to support myself." And I relived the horror of having a corrupt border patrol officer pocket my passport and walk away.Dervla had the fortitude and charm to come out on top every time: perhaps taking advantage of her privileged/vulnerable status as a woman tourist from Europe. I had to use different tactics as a long-term resident who's an African American man. I bought this book on a lark for $3 at the World Bank Bookstore. I'll be back for more copies. It's a shame that it's out of print.
